About
Tekedra Mawakana is Co-CEO of Waymo, the autonomous vehicle company and Alphabet subsidiary. She joined Waymo in 2017 as VP of Public Policy and Government Affairs, was promoted to COO in 2019, and became Co-CEO in April 2021 alongside Dmitri Dolgov, focusing on business operations while Dolgov leads technology. Prior to Waymo, she led global teams at eBay, Yahoo, AOL, and Startec. She holds a JD from Columbia Law School and is the second African American woman to head a self-driving technology company. Named to TIME AI 100, Fortune 50 over 50, and Silicon Valley Power 100.
